## Approvals: Dark Mode for Glowpanel Admin

Dark-mode support in the Glowpanel admin dashboard was approved in the Q3 design review. The theme toggle, token palette, and contrast audit all passed sign-off. Future changes to the color tokens require re-approval through the design council. The approval record and final sign-off belong to the engineer named below.

approver of hahaf-hahaf = Druion Druius Kasax Eliox

# Flaglight Rollouts — Approvals

Quick version for on-call: any rollout touching more than 5% of traffic needs an approval in Flaglight before the ramp continues. Kill switches don't need approval — just flip them and note it in the incident channel. Scheduled ramps pause automatically if error budget burns hot. If you're stuck at 2 a.m. with a pending approval, there's one person authorized to override, and that's the approver below.

account owner for tagep-bafof: Norael Gilax Juleth

The tax-rate lookup cache in the Breva checkout service worries me. Entries are keyed only by region code, so a stale or poisoned entry would apply the wrong rate to every order in that region until expiry. Please verify: TTLs are short enough to bound exposure, negative lookups aren't cached, and the refresh path revalidates against the signed rate feed rather than trusting upstream blindly. Also confirm eviction is size-bounded so an attacker can't churn the keyspace. Current cache settings for review:

limits module of yagaf-yajef:
RATE_LIMITS = {
    "novwyn": 950,
    "wenath": 428,
    "prawyn": 413,
    "gorvan": 539,
    "praael": 870,
    "drumir": 113,
    "gordor": 439,
}

Test-plan note: Quillmark autocomplete index latency

Scope: verify the Haverlane suggest index under p99 load after the shard rebalance. Security-relevant: confirm query logs redact typed prefixes and that the index admin port is not exposed beyond the Quillmark VPC. Run the fuzz suite against /suggest with malformed UTF-8 and oversized prefixes. The load rig authenticates to the staging gateway using the bearer token below.

portal login ticket: eyJhbGciOiJIUzI1NiIsInR5cCI6IkpXVCJ9.eyJzdWIiOiI4wvWb1yOvaIn0.g-1uFo9ESsmo